Beginning with the 2012 school year, any program found guilty of recruiting another student-athlete is put on restrictive probation and banned from the state playoffs for one year. Eric Sondheimer Eric Sondheimer of the Los Angeles Times writes that there is a perception that illegal recruiting in California high schools is "rampant," resulting from an environment where "transferring has been made easy and catching cheaters is rare."
